Decoding the Nuances of Dietary Customization for Semaglutide Users
Understanding the importance of tailored nutrition is crucial. Every individual’s metabolic profile, lifestyle, and preferences differ, which means a one-size-fits-all diet isn’t effective. For instance, a diet emphasizing high-fiber v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y fats can stabilize blood sugar and reduce hunger pangs—key factors when on semaglutide. Consulting with a healthcare provider to craft a personalized plan ensures compatibility with medication and long-term adherence. Practical Strategies to Maximize Your Results
Implementing meal timing, mindful eating, and portion control can significantly amplify the effects of semaglutide. Incorporate a variety of foods rich in fiber, such as legumes, vegetables, and whole grains, which help prolong satiety. Additionally, ensuring adequate hydration supports digestion and appetite regulation. Regular check-ins with your healthcare provider are essential to adjust your plan as needed. Deciphering the Role of Gut Microbiota in Enhancing Medication Efficacy
One of the most intriguing areas I’ve explored is the influence of gut microbiota on the effectiveness of semaglutide. Recent studies, such as those published in The Journal of Clinical Endocrinology & Metabolism, suggest that a diverse and balanced gut flora can significantly improve metabolic responses to GLP-1 receptor agonists. Incorporating fermented foods like kefir, sauerkraut, and high-fiber prebiotics into my diet not only supported my digestive health but appeared to amplify the medication’s appetite-suppressing effects. This holistic approach underscores how microbiome modulation can be a game-changer in long-term weight management strategies.

How Can Advanced Nutritional Timing and Chrono-nutrition Maximize Fat Loss Outcomes?
Optimizing meal timing based on circadian biology emerged as a pivotal element in my journey. Consuming larger, protein-rich breakfasts aligned with my natural metabolic rhythms, while reducing calorie intake in the evening, aligned with findings in the NIH’s recent publications. This approach not only improved satiety and energy levels but also enhanced insulin sensitivity, which is crucial when using medications like semaglutide. Incorporating intermittent fasting windows and strategic carbohydrate timing further refined my metabolic flexibility, illustrating the profound impact of chrono-nutrition in sustainable weight loss.
